About Akhasar Village

Akhasar is a large village in Kheenvsar tehsil, in the district of Nagaur, Rajasthan.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 3,356, made up of 1,740 males and 1,616 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 929 females per 1000 males. The village covers 3072 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 341001,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Akhasar

The census records public bus service for Akhasar as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
